Throwing a birthday party doesn’t have to break the bank. With a little creativity and planning, you can host a memorable celebration for your loved ones without spending a fortune. This guide will provide you with budget-friendly tips and ideas to ensure everyone has a blast.

Choose the Right Date and Time

  • Weekday Celebrations: Weekday parties are often more affordable than weekend events. You can find better deals on venues and catering during the week.
  • Daytime Parties: Daytime parties are typically less expensive than evening events. You can avoid late-night surcharges and offer simpler, more affordable food and drinks.

Set a Realistic Budget

  • Determine Your Budget: Before making any decisions, set a realistic budget for your party. This will help you make informed choices about food, drinks, decorations, and entertainment.
  • Prioritize: Decide what’s most important to you. Is it delicious food, a fantastic venue, or amazing entertainment? Prioritize your spending to ensure you get the most bang for your buck.

Find Affordable Venues

  • Backyard Bash: Your own backyard is a fantastic and free venue option. Decorate with colorful lights, string up some fairy lights, and set up some comfortable seating.
  • Local Parks: Many parks offer picnic areas or pavilions for rent at affordable rates.
  • Community Centers: Community centers often have affordable rental spaces, perfect for smaller gatherings.

DIY Decorations

  • Get Crafty: DIY decorations are a budget-friendly and fun way to personalize your party. Get creative with streamers, balloons, and homemade banners.
  • Use Nature: Incorporate natural elements like flowers, leaves, and branches into your decorations.
  • Repurpose Items: Get creative and repurpose items you already have around the house, such as jars, bottles, and boxes.

Food and Drink on a Budget

  • Potluck Party: Host a potluck party and ask guests to bring a dish to share. This significantly reduces your food costs and adds a fun element of collaboration.
  • Simple Menu: Opt for a simple menu with easy-to-prepare dishes like grilled burgers, salads, and fruit platters.
  • BYOB: Encourage guests to bring their own beverages to keep costs down.

Entertainment on a Dime

  • Play Games: Plan some fun and free games like charades, Pictionary, or board games.
  • Hire a Local Band or DJ: If live music is a must, consider hiring a local band or DJ who charges reasonable rates.
  • Create a Playlist: Create a fun and upbeat playlist to keep the party atmosphere lively.

Send Budget-Friendly Invitations

  • Digital Invitations: Send digital invitations through email or social media platforms like Facebook or Evite. This is a free and eco-friendly option.

  • Handmade Invitations: Get creative and make your own invitations using colorful paper, markers, and stickers.

Don’t Forget the Favors

  • Homemade Treats: Bake a batch of cookies or brownies to give as party favors.
  • Small Plants: Give guests small plants as a token of appreciation.
  • Personalized Gifts: Create personalized gifts like photo frames or keychains.

Embrace the Spirit of Celebration

  • Focus on Fun: Remember that the most important thing is to have fun and celebrate with your loved ones.
  • Keep it Simple: Don’t overthink things. Keep the party simple and focus on creating a warm and welcoming atmosphere.

By following these tips, you can throw an unforgettable birthday party without breaking the bank. Happy celebrating!
